Name | (1-Aminopentyl)Phosphonic Acid |
Synonyms | (1-Aminopentyl)Phosphonic Acid (1-AMINOPENTYL)PHOSPHONIC ACID [(1R)-1-ammoniopentyl]phosphonate [(1S)-1-ammoniopentyl]phosphonate (1-Aminopentyl)Phosphonic Acid Hydrate (1-AMINOPENTYL)PHOSPHONIC ACID HYDRATE |
CAS | 13138-37-9 |
EINECS | 238-087-4 |
InChI | InChI=1/C5H14NO3P/c1-2-3-4-5(6)10(7,8)9/h5H,2-4,6H2,1H3,(H2,7,8,9)/p-1/t5-/m1/s1 |
Molecular Formula | C5H14NO3P |
Molar Mass | 167.14 |
Melting Point | 267-269 °C |
Boling Point | 322.4°C at 760 mmHg |
Flash Point | 148.8°C |
Vapor Presure | 5.76E-05mmHg at 25°C |
Hazard Symbols | Xi - Irritant |
Risk Codes | 36/37/38 - Irritating to eyes, respiratory system and skin. |
Safety Description | S37/39 - Wear suitable gloves and eye/face protection S26 - In case of contact with eyes, rinse immediately with plenty of water and seek medical advice. |
